Unlocking the Genius: Beethoven's Code
Have you ever wondered if music and mathematics share a hidden language? The Mondi Culture presents a unique experience: "Beethoven's Code — Music, Maths, and Stories". This performance is designed to bridge the gap between abstract academic concepts and the emotional resonance of Classical music. Led by the talented Mondi Ensemble, this event is a perfect outing for families, students, and anyone curious about the structural brilliance behind Ludwig van Beethoven's masterpieces.
What to Expect
The programme delves into the patterns, ratios, and rhythmic structures that define Beethoven’s compositions. Rather than a dry lecture, this concert transforms complex concepts into a vibrant narrative experience. Attendees will explore:
- Mathematical Precision in Rhythm: Understanding how beats and measures mirror mathematical sequences.
- The Stories Behind the Scores: Anecdotes that humanize the legendary composer.
- Interactive Learning: Engaging presentations suitable for both children and adults.
